ABOUT US

Educational Initiatives (Ei) has spent over two decades asking one question : how do we help children actually understand what they're learning, not just memorize it? We've built two things that work at scale : assessments that reveal where students truly struggle (not just test scores), and Mindspark—a personalized learning platform that meets each child exactly where they are. We've reached millions of students across India, working primarily with government schools and underserved communities.

Ei Shiksha

is our social impact vertical. We partner exclusively with state governments, multilateral organizations, CSR teams, foundations, and NGOs to transform learning in low-income schools. Think : 350,000+ students using Mindspark across 10 states, assessment reforms in places like Haryana and Nagaland that actually change what happens in classrooms, and research partnerships with J-PAL and Oxford that help others learn from what works.

Current scale : $10M+ portfolio, 100+ team members, 17 states, partnerships with everyone from World Bank to small local NGOs doing exceptional work.

Government Relations & Systems Change

State education departments are our most important partners. You need to understand how government actually works—not the org chart version, but the reality of who decides what, how budgets move, what motivates different stakeholders.

You'll :

Build genuine relationships with secretaries, mission directors, and district officials across multiple states

Navigate the political economy of education reform (what sounds good vs. what's actually possible)

Represent Ei on Ministry of Education committees

Manage complex partnerships where success requires coordinating across education department, NIC, procurement, and district administration

Program Strategy & Delivery

We're implementing in 2,400+ schools across diverse contexts—tribal areas in Rajasthan, urban slums in Maharashtra, inaccessible districts in Himachal Pradesh. You ensure these programs actually deliver learning gains, don't just look good on paper.

This means :

Designing implementation models that can scale without diluting quality

Making tough calls about when to slow down vs. when to push forward

Building feedback loops so we actually learn from what's happening on the ground

Managing a $10M+ budget where you're accountable for both impact and efficiency
